CAIRO, June 1 (Xinhua) -- Egypt sent on Monday medical supplies and medicines to Democratic Republic of the Congo (DR Congo) and Zambia to help the two African countries with its battle against COVID-19.
A military plane loaded with medicines and medical aid was sent under the instructions of Egyptian President Abdel-Fattah al-Sisi to help the two countries fight the spread of the coronavirus, a military spokesman said in an official statement.
This assistance comes within the framework of Egypt's efforts to help African countries to overcome the virus and reduce its repercussions on the peoples of the continent.
Since the outbreak of the pandemic, Egypt has sent shipments of medical supplies to a number of virus-stricken countries.
Egypt has so far confirmed 26,384 cases, including 1,005 deaths and 6,297 recoveries. Enditem
